One Fish Two Fish Red Fish Blue Fish is a book written by Dr. Seuss in 1960. A simple rhyming book for learner readers, it is a book with a freewheeling plot about a boy and a girl (who do not appear to be Conrad and Sally from The Cat in the Hat) but appear to be Jay and Kay as thier names are later revealed from the book "What Pet Should I Get?", and the many amazing creatures they have for friends and pets. Mr. Fox in Socks ​is a character from the book Fox in Socks and the television series The Wubbulous World of Dr. Seuss. He speaks in unending rhyme and travels with Mr. Knox to find something tricky Mr. Knox can say. Mr. Knox and Fox have their own comedy routine. Like his book counterpart, Mr. Fox wears blue socks on his feet and hands, but on the show, he also wears a matching scarf and bowler hat. He has also been known to encourage Mr. Knox to try something new like "Monkey Business."

Theodor Seuss Geisel, also known as Dr. Seuss, passed away in 1991, having written and illustrated over 60 children’s tales of enchanted animals in foreign lands, embarking on adventures, learning lessons, and improbably rhyming all the while. What few people knew, however, was that after dark, Seuss switched gears a bit, shifting from his storybook illustrations to what he dubbed “Midnight Paintings,” fine artworks made in secret, purely for pleasure. ...
